No constraints have been applied and the result is a reasonable fit to the experimental data but the fitting parameters are not readily open to chemical interpretation. Figure 2 shows a synthetic model for this data envelope where three GL peaks have been added, then fitted using a Marquardt-Levenberg optimization algorithm. If Gaussian/Lorentzian (GL) line-shapes are added in an arbitrary way, the curve fit yields little information about the sample other than to say that it deviates from the published data for PAA and therefore demonstrates the presence of additional chemistry at the surface. The high-resolution spectrum in Figure 1 derives from poly (acrylic acid) PAA reacted with inorganic material (or partially reacted) in an acid-base reaction. ![]() A typical C 1s envelope (Figure 1) includes structure that offers chemical information about a sample, but without some initial starting point it is difficult to construct an appropriate model for such a data-envelope.įigure 1: C 1s high-resolution spectrum taken from a polymer-based sample using a VG ESCALAB 220i at University College London, UK.
